Social Studies Teacher Jobs in Richmond, KY
A Social Studies Teacher in secondary education instructs students on a range of subjects including history, geography, politics, economics, and culture, providing them with a comprehensive understanding of how societies function. They plan and deliver engaging lessons, assess students' progress, and provide feedback to help them improve. They also maintain discipline, ensure a safe and conducive learning environment, and communicate with parents or guardians about students' progress. They act as a guide to help students develop critical thinking skills, learn to analyze complex texts, and understand different perspectives.
Important skills for a Social Studies Teacher include strong communication and interpersonal skills, patience, creativity in lesson planning, and a deep understanding of the subjects they teach. They must also have excellent organization and classroom management skills. Typically, they need a Bachelor's degree in Education or Social Studies, and they must also have a state-issued certification or license to teach in public schools. Before becoming a Social Studies teacher, a person might have roles such as a Substitute Teacher, a Teacher's Assistant, or an Intern in an educational setting. These roles provide valuable experience in classroom management, lesson planning, and working with students.
